Output 10fa25b4fd6dcb663fb1d1038a0c69b10fc46d9ae08b2c05968478caf3698922:3

value
24862107
script pubkey
OP_0 OP_PUSHBYTES_20 afe4dd329ce880092a99d6fd1eb31a813711f308
address
bc1q4ljd6v5uazqqj25e6m73avc6sym3rucg450v0t
transaction
10fa25b4fd6dcb663fb1d1038a0c69b10fc46d9ae08b2c05968478caf3698922
confirmations
73589
spent
true